The Importance Of GCSE Retakes For 16 Year Olds

GCSE exams are a crucial milestone in a student’s academic journey For many 16-year-olds, these exams represent the culmination of years of hard work and dedication However, not every student achieves the results they were hoping for on their first attempt This is where the option of GCSE retakes becomes incredibly valuable.

The ability to retake GCSE exams can provide students with a second chance to improve their grades and secure the qualifications they need for their future aspirations Whether it’s to meet college entry requirements, pursue specific career paths, or simply achieve a personal goal, GCSE retakes offer a valuable opportunity for students to demonstrate their knowledge and skills.

One of the primary reasons why GCSE retakes are essential for 16-year-olds is the impact that these exams can have on their future educational and career opportunities Many colleges and universities require specific GCSE grades for entry into their courses By retaking their exams and improving their grades, students can potentially access a wider range of educational options and increase their chances of securing a place at their desired institution.

Furthermore, GCSE retakes can also be beneficial for students who have a particular career path in mind Certain professions and industries have specific GCSE requirements, and retaking exams can help students meet these criteria and pursue their desired career trajectory Additionally, higher GCSE grades can enhance a student’s employability and open up more opportunities in the job market.
